What is the difference between Sales Representative Manager vs Sales Supervisor?

AspectSales Representative ManagerSales Supervisor
ResponsibilitiesOversees sales teams, develops strategies, manages performanceSupervises sales staff, monitors daily activities, ensures targets are met
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in Business or related field, sales experience, leadership skillsBachelor's degree often preferred, sales experience, team management skills
Work EnvironmentOffice-based, strategic planning, meetings with teamsFieldwork, direct supervision of sales staff, store or client sites
Industry UsageCommon in corporate sales departments across industriesCommon in retail, wholesale, and direct sales environments

The Sales Representative Manager focuses on strategic leadership and managing sales teams, while the Sales Supervisor handles daily team supervision and operational tasks. Both roles require sales experience and leadership skills, but the manager typically has broader responsibilities and a higher level of strategic planning.

What are some common challenges faced by sales representative managers, and how can they be addressed?

Sales Representative Managers often encounter challenges such as maintaining team motivation, balancing individual and group sales targets, and adapting to rapidly changing market conditions. Effectively addressing these challenges involves setting clear expectations, providing regular feedback, and fostering open communication within the team. Additionally, leveraging data-driven insights and implementing ongoing training can help the team stay agile and consistently meet their go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a sales representative man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Sales Representative Manager, you need strong leadership abilities, sales strategy expertise, and a track record of meeting or exceeding targets, often supported by a degree in business or related fields.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, sales analytics tools, and sometimes sales certifications (like Certified Professional Sales Leader) is valuable. Excellent communication, motivation, and problem-solving skills dist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are essential to effectively lead sales teams, drive revenue growth, and build lasting client relationships.

What does a sales representative manager do?

A Sales Representative Manager oversees a team of sales representatives to ensure they meet or exceed sales targets. Their responsibilities include developing sales strategies, training and motivating team members, analyzing sales data, and building relationships with key clients. They also monitor market trends and work closely with other departments to align sales goals with overall business objectives. Effective communication, leadership, and analytical skills are essential for success in this role.
